Choosing The Right Outdoor Fans for Gazebos

Choosing outdoor fans for gazebos requires careful thought. You need to think about the size of your gazebo. A small fan won’t cool a large space. A huge fan might be too much for a small gazebo. Consider the fan’s airflow, measured in CFM (cubic feet per minute). Higher CFM means more air movement. Think about where you will put the fan. Ceiling fans are great if your gazebo has a roof. Wall-mounted fans work well if you have walls. Portable fans offer flexibility. Do you want a fan that can handle rain? Look for weather-resistant models. Choose a fan with different speeds. This lets you adjust the airflow. Think about the style of your gazebo. Pick a fan that matches its look. This makes your gazebo look even better. Consider the noise level of the fan. A quiet fan won’t disturb your peace. By considering these factors, you’ll find the perfect fan.

What Tools Do You Need?
Having the right tools makes installation easier. You will need a screwdriver. A Phillips head and a flat head are both useful. You will need a ladder to reach the ceiling. Make sure it is sturdy. You will need wire strippers to work with wires. You will need electrical tape to insulate the wires. You might need a drill to make holes. A level will help you make sure the fan is straight. Having these tools on hand will make the job go smoothly. You’ll be enjoying your cool gazebo in no time.

| Fan Type | Pros | Cons |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ceiling Fan | Good air circulation, stylish | Requires ceiling mount, professional install | Permanent gazebos with roofs |
| Wall-Mounted Fan | Saves space, adjustable direction | Needs a wall, less airflow than ceiling fans | Gazebos with walls |
| Portable Fan | Easy to move, no installation | Takes up floor space, may be less powerful | Temporary or flexible setups |
| Misting Fan | Extra cooling, refreshing | Requires water source, can be messy | Very hot climates |

What Cleaning Products to Use?
Use mild cleaning products. Avoid harsh chemicals. They can damage the fan blades. A damp cloth is often all you need. You can also use a mild soap. Mix it with water. Wipe the fan blades with the soapy water. Then, wipe them with a clean, damp cloth. Dry the blades thoroughly. This prevents water spots. Use gentle cleaning products. This will keep your fan looking its best.
How to Store the Fan in Winter?
If you live in a cold climate, store your fan in the winter. This protects it from the elements. Clean the fan before storing it. Remove any dust or dirt. Wrap the fan in a cloth or plastic bag. This prevents dust from accumulating. Store the fan in a dry place. This prevents rust and corrosion. Storing your fan properly will extend its lifespan. You’ll be able to use it for many years to come.
